Do I need a gambling license to stream myself playing Smiling Joker Slot?
No, you do not require a gambling license as an individual streamer in the UK. But you are required to play on a UK Gambling Commission-licensed site and follow strict rules about promoting gambling. This means including clear responsible gambling messages and disclosing any affiliate links you use.

Can I get banned for streaming casino games on Twitch or YouTube?
Both platforms do allow casino game streaming, but they have strict rules. You are only allowed to stream from licensed sites, never promote unlicensed operators, and show prominent responsible gambling warnings. Content that’s purely about betting bonuses or promo codes could be restricted. Always check the latest “Games, Gambling & Betting” policies on each site to stay compliant.

Legal and Ethical Streaming Practices in the UK
Streaming from the UK comes with lawful and responsible duties to support safe gambling. We must only play on sites authorized by the UK Gambling Commission (UKGC), like those offering Smiling Joker Slot. These sites have proper player protection tools. During the stream, we have to keep highlighting that gambling is recreation, not a way to make money. We should visibly use, and talk about, responsible gambling features like deposit limits and time-outs. It’s also smart to avoid streaming with very high stakes, as it can make risky betting seem normal. Putting explicit, on-screen warnings about the risks and directing people to help from GamCare and BeGambleAware.org isn’t just good practice. It’s crucial. It protects our channels and, more importantly, it looks after our audience. Responsible streaming builds trust and shows that our community’s wellbeing comes first.

Software You’ll Need to Go Live
For software, you have some great, often free, choices. Open Broadcaster Software (OBS Studio) is the free, open-source standard. It has extensive features for setting up your screen layout and streaming to any site. Streamlabs OBS is a more accessible option with built-in alerts and widgets, though it uses a bit more of your computer’s power. You’ll also use the tools from your chosen platform, like Twitch Studio or YouTube Live. For on-screen graphics that appear when someone follows or donates, services like StreamElements or Streamlabs work easily with your setup. One more tip: always run a recording in the background. That way you can save clips from your live session to share on social media later, letting your Smiling Joker content serve for you long after you’ve gone offline.
Choosing the Best Platform: Twitch, YouTube, and Beyond
The place you choose to broadcast is a major decision. It influences the sort of community you’ll build and how you might progress. In the UK, Twitch is still the top platform for live gaming. It has a built-in audience eagerly looking for slot and casino streams. Its interactive tools, like channel points and easy clip-making, are excellent for creating a dedicated following. YouTube Live, on the other hand, provides massive discoverability. Its search and recommendation algorithms are effective. A well-titled stream about Smiling Joker can continue drawing in new viewers for days after you’ve completed. Facebook Gaming can aid if you want to tap into your existing social network to locate your first viewers. Most people begin with one platform to ensure things consistent. But numerous of successful UK streamers later use restreaming services to broadcast to multiple platforms at once, achieving the widest possible audience from a single session. Think about where your ideal viewers already hang out, and check each platform’s rules on gaming content.
